## 内容主体大纲 1. **引言** - 介绍虚拟币及其重要性 - 概述虚拟币算法的作用 2. **什么是虚拟币算法?** - 定义虚拟币算法 - 虚拟币算法的分类 3. **主流虚拟币算法的类型** - PoW(工作量证明) - PoS(权益证明) - DPoS(委托权益证明) - BFT(拜占庭容错算法) - PoA(权威证明) - 其他创新算法 4. **各个算法的工作原理** - PoW的详细机制 - PoS的工作流程 - DPoS的运作方式 - BFT的实现方法 - PoA的适用场景 5. **虚拟币算法的安全性** - 如何评估算法的安全性 - 常见的攻击方式及防护措施 6. **算法对虚拟币的影响** - 性能与可扩展性 - 能耗问题 - 网络安全性 7. **未来虚拟币算法的发展趋势** - 新兴算法的前景 - 策略与规范的可能演变 8. **结论** - 对虚拟币算法的总结与展望 ## 内容详细介绍 ### 引言

虚拟币,亦称为加密货币,自21世纪初以来迅速发展,成为一种新的金融工具与投资方式。伴随着数字货币的崛起,对其背后支撑技术的理解,尤其是各类算法的认识,变得愈加重要。本文将深入探讨虚拟币算法,帮助读者理清这些技术的工作原理及其在数字货币中的应用。

### 什么是虚拟币算法?

定义虚拟币算法

虚拟币算法是指用于验证和完善数字货币交易的数学计算方法。这些算法的核心在于确保交易的安全性和可靠性,同时维持网络的去中心化特性。

虚拟币算法的分类

虚拟币算法大全:理解数字货币背后的技术

虚拟币算法可按其机制和功能进行分类。常见的分类包括:工作量证明(PoW),权益证明(PoS),委托权益证明(DPoS),拜占庭容错算法(BFT),以及权威证明(PoA)。每种算法都有其独特之处和适用场景。

### 主流虚拟币算法的类型

PoW(工作量证明)

工作量证明是一种传统的虚拟币共识机制。用户通过计算复杂的数学题来获取新区块的发布权,这一过程称为“挖矿”。以比特币为例,PoW机制确保了网络的安全性,但也带来了高能耗和计算资源消耗的问题。

PoS(权益证明)

虚拟币算法大全:理解数字货币背后的技术

权益证明机制通过持有虚拟币的数量和时间来选择区块产生者。与PoW相比,PoS显著减少了能耗,并推动了更高的交易速度。然而,其安全性和中心化风险仍是争议的焦点。

DPoS(委托权益证明)

DPoS是对PoS的改进,通过选择代表节点来验证交易,提高了网络的效率和授权过程的公平性。代表节点由持币者投票选举而出,从而增加了参与性。

BFT(拜占庭容错算法)

BFT是一种利用多个节点之间的信任机制来维护网络安全的算法。BFT算法可抵抗多个恶意节点的攻击,确保即使在不完全可信的环境中,系统依然可以达成一致。

PoA(权威证明)

权威证明机制依赖一定的权威节点来验证交易。由于其高效性和低能耗,适合在私有链或联盟链中使用,但其去中心化特性较弱。

### 各个算法的工作原理

PoW的详细机制

工作量证明机制的核心在于通过计算来“挖矿”,即使得挖矿者通过解题过程争夺区块,从而得到相应的奖励。网络中所有参与者都在进行同样的计算,最终只会有一个成功解题者,确保了网络中的每笔交易都是可信和不可篡改的。

PoS的工作流程

在权益证明中,有权利验证交易的节点是按其持币量和持有时间来决定的。简而言之,持有更多币的用户有更大的几率获得区块验证权。这种方式降低了整个网络的能源消耗,也提高了交易处理速度。

DPoS的运作方式

委托权益证明是通过社区投票选出代表节点,来承接区块产生和交易验证的责任。这个过程不仅提高了效率,还能促使社区内部激励机制的形成,从而提高网络的参与度和安全性。

BFT的实现方法

拜占庭容错算法通过不断的投票和信息传播机制来达成共识。每个节点相互发送信息,所有节点在优惠节点的支持下,最终一致形成一个区块,确保信息的真实性和一致性。

PoA的适用场景

权威证明机制因其低能耗、高效率,适合应用于如财务、政府等对安全性与信任要求较高的领域。但其实现过程中要小心控制中心化风险。

### 虚拟币算法的安全性

如何评估算法的安全性

算法的安全性可以通过其对攻击的抵抗能力、数据保密性和系统完整性等方面来评估。我们要考虑算法在各种潜在风险情况下的表现,包括算力攻击、节点攻击和合约漏洞等。

常见的攻击方式及防护措施

各种技术领域都有潜在的攻击手段,虚拟币算法也不例外。对算法的攻击主要包括51%攻击、重放攻击和双重支付等。相应的保护措施包括加强网络监控、使用改进的共识机制以及进行综合性的模型验证等。

### 算法对虚拟币的影响

性能与可扩展性

虚拟币的算法直接关系到其性能表现和交易处理能力。一些算法可能在保证安全性的同时牺牲了速度,而另一些算法则可能在扩展性上存在瓶颈。了解各算法的优缺点,是选择合适虚拟币的重要参考。

能耗问题

随着对环境保护的重视,虚拟币的能源消耗逐渐成为关注的焦点。尤其是PoW模式的高耗电量,让许多投资者和开发者开始寻求更高效的替代方案,如PoS和DPoS等新兴算法。

网络安全性

不同的算法在安全性上各有千秋。一方面,PoW由于其算力基础,防止了大规模的恶意攻击;另一方面,PoS则依赖于持币者的诚实性,故其安全性思路有所不同。这需要用户根据自己对风险的评估来进行选择。

### 未来虚拟币算法的发展趋势

新兴算法的前景

随着技术的不断迭代,各种新兴算法应运而生,例如零知识证明算法和股权证明变种等。这些新型算法在处理效率和安全性上做出进一步的改进,预计将为虚拟币领域带来新的转折点。

策略与规范的可能演变

在不久的将来,随着监管政策的逐步明朗,虚拟币市场的算法设计也会受其影响而调整。更多的合规性和透明性将推动算法的进化,使得整个生态系统更加稳定和健康。

### 结论

虚拟币的算法体系复杂而多样,各种算法在不同场景下各自发挥重要作用。理解这些算法的工作原理、优缺点及未来趋势,不仅有助于投资者作出明智的选择,也为加密货币的发展提供了理论支持。

## 相关问题 1. **虚拟币算法的选择标准是什么?** 2. **PoW和PoS的优缺点有哪些?** 3. **当前虚拟币市场的主要算法有哪些投诉,如何应对?** 4. **数字货币的监管与算法创新如何平衡?** 5. **虚拟币的能源消耗对全球环境的影响?** 6. **新兴算法对现有虚拟币的影响:谁是赢家?** 7. **虚拟币算法的未来:人工智能能否在其中发挥作用?** 针对每个问题,我们将进行深入探讨,分析相关概念与背景,使读者全面了解虚拟币算法在当今数字经济中的重要性及其未来的发展方向。